Why Metal Staircases Continue to See Growth



Their exceptional strength and low profile make metal staircases a smart choice. Steel offers a superior load capacity and withstands warping or movement due to moisture, unlike traditional timber.



Metal components are consistently manufactured, making them ideal for outdoor use and indoor settings alike. Advanced UK fabrication shops produce staircases to tight tolerances with repeatable quality on every bespoke project.





What Happens During the Fabrication Process?



It starts with accurate surveying, followed by the development of detailed schematics that meet UK building codes. After sign-off, manufacturing takes place in a dedicated workshop.



In metal string staircases, the load-bearing sides are cut and welded with meticulous care to meet structural demands. Every joint, tread and fixing point is built to specification. The final staircase receives its finish—either galvanised, based on indoor or outdoor installation needs.





Versatility of Metal String Stair Designs



Open-frame metal string staircases complement contemporary interiors where transparency is prioritised. Their clean geometry makes them a common choice in modern architecture.



Designers can incorporate wood treads, glass panels, or punched metal, resulting in personalised designs. These staircases can be configured as straight, quarter-turn or curved systems—ideal for awkward floor plans.

Residential and Commercial Applications



In homes, metal staircases are used in rear extensions, loft refurbishments, and living areas where a feature staircase website is required. Their lightweight structure is perfect for compact layouts.



In business environments, they’re valued for low maintenance and functionality. From warehouses to offices and retail units, metal staircases support daily wear and complement industrial styling. Outdoors, they perform well when treated for corrosion resistance.
